Chain Gang All-Stars by Nana Kwame Adjei-Brenyah

In an America not unlike our own, prisons become capitalist coliseums for CAPE, Criminal Action Penal Entertainment. Prisoners operate as Links in larger groups called Chain-Gangs that compete in fights-to-the-death in exchange for their freedom. Loretta Thurwar and Hurricane Staxxx are fellow links and lovers, at risk of losing their humanity to escape the brutality of CAPE. Outside the arena, protestors gather. With the attention of filthy rich patrons and the bloodthirsty masses, cracks form under the weight of unchecked capitalism.

The Getaway by Lamar Giles

Karloff Country Resort is the escape for the rich and powerful, but for Jay, it’s just an after-school job. The theme park where he works may have started as an innocuous retreat from day to day life, but as the world outside grows more chaotic, Karloff Country becomes more insular. Guests are staying and never leaving. When employees start to be treated like servants and Jay’s friend disappears without a trace, Jay and his crew learn the apocalypse isn’t going to be “all-inclusive”, and make a vow to find the truth.

Battle Royale by Koushun Takami

If you’ve never picked up this genre-defining classic before, with the upcoming release of the fourth volume, now is the perfect time to dive in. In an alternate universe fascist Japan, Shiroiwa Junior High is the victim of a government mass kidnapping. Third-Year students from around the country are fixed with lethal shock collars and dropped onto a deserted island. Their objective: be the last person standing and leave with your life.

The Grace Year by Kim Liggett

When a girl grows into a woman, she becomes more powerful than at any other point in her life. At age sixteen, the Grace Year, girls are banished into the wild so that their seductive magic may be released away from society, but not all return. With the threat of her Grace Year on the horizon, Tierney James wishes for a kinder world, one where women are companions and not competition.

#murderTrending by Gretchen McNeil

In the near future, the island prison Alcatraz 2.0 is the stage of the world’s favorite entertainment pastime, public executions. Criminals are brutally dispatched live on the Postman App which brings eyes and money to the island. Dee finds herself on this twisted death row, wrongly accused of her stepsister’s murder. She won’t go down without a fight and neither will her newfound friends, the Death Row Breakfast Club. With the Postman’s beloved executioners at their heels, can they clear their names and escape the game?

Scythe by Neal Shusterman

The last frontier for humanity was death. After they conquered it, the world soon realized that death was their last true ally. Now, as the old age continues and new people are brought into a deathless world, specially trained “Scythes” are the only ones who can curb the chaos of overpopulation. Citra and Rowan take up the mantle knowing the price could be their own mortality.

Red Rising by Pierce brown

Darrow suffers so that his children’s future will be secure, or so he thinks. Darrow is a Ded, the lowest-caste of the human settlements on Mars. He has dedicated his life to the cause, believing that his efforts are contributing to a habitable planet. But when he learns that the surface has been habitable for generations, enjoyed by the sovereign Gold class, he is enraged for the life and love he lost. With no future to lose, he plans to infiltrate the system from the inside and depose it.

The Ferryman by Justin Cronin

While the outside world crumbles away, citizens on the islands of Prospera enjoy comfortable lives…until the screens that monitor their health fall below 10 percent and they are “retired”. Proctor Bennett is facilitator of this life event. He ferries people at the end of their health to the Nursery, an island where the ailing will have their memories wiped and their bodies refreshed. But when it is Proctor’s father’s turn to retire, he leaves his son with a cryptic warning. Unrest is descending on the island. Rumors of revolution fly and the island’s essential staff are questioning what exactly their existence means at the end of the world.

These Deadly Games by Diana Urban

Crystal Donovan receives a horrifying video of her little sister gagged in a white van. The kidnapper has a deal, she can get her sister back unharmed if Crystal plays his game. She accepts and is surprised to find the tasks mundane: steal a test, make a prank call. But as she completes each task, the ramifications are deadly.  Each game is designed to pick off her friends until she’s the only one left. With her sister in the balance, Crystal must outgame the kidnapper in order to save the lives of everyone.

The Calling by James Frey

In the beginning, gods descended and gave civilization to humanity. They had them mine for gold and when there was enough, they left. That was twelve thousand years ago, and no one knows that they left a gift behind. This gift is Endgame. For tens of millennia, humanity trained in secret, optimizing traits that would assure their victory in finding the keys left behind and winning the game. With the human race of the line, the twelve players take The Calling, ready to kill each other to save what little remains of the world.
